Measures the size and uniformity of spray droplets, which affects coverage and efficiency.
Smaller droplets are ideal for cooling and misting, while larger droplets are suitable for cleaning or coating.
Evaluates how well the spray covers a surface or area.
Ensures even distribution for processes like agricultural spraying or painting.
Assesses the shape and width of the spray cone, such as full cone, hollow cone, or flat fan patterns.
Determines suitability for specific applications, such as targeted spraying or broad coverage.
Analyzes the rate of liquid exiting the nozzle and its velocity.
Helps in achieving the desired impact force and volume delivery.
Studies how droplets interact with surfaces or the surrounding medium.
Critical for applications like cleaning, where impact strength matters.
Examines how efficiently the nozzle breaks the liquid into fine droplets.
Ensures effective misting or coating.
